Transaction 38ec156b9296c5f6cb62fbbf55d6b8abc8b96bc79303a3e16ad9e4d62b34db1c
1 Input
1 Output
-
38ec156b9296c5f6cb62fbbf55d6b8abc8b96bc79303a3e16ad9e4d62b34db1c:0
- value
- 657064
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cb2c48dbafd484167676696f69ed9c355d7d7c1b OP_EQUAL
- address
- 3LDJ9S6JuXbrrRkUeQCcSo55kahGdsbbbp